Role Summary

As Manager, Finance, you will oversee management and financial accounting activities, ensuring accurate financial reporting, strong governance, and effective operational controls. Working closely with internal stakeholders and shared service teams, you will provide accounting insights, coordinate reporting processes, and support finance transformation initiatives.

You will also assess the impact of regulatory changes, business developments, and system enhancements on financial reporting and control frameworks.

About the Team

You will be part of the Finance function in Tokyo, working closely with regional finance teams, Head Office stakeholders, and ING Business Shared Services (IBSS). The team plays a critical role in delivering reliable financial information, maintaining strong controls, and supporting strategic decision-making across the business.

What You'll Be Doing

Management Accounting

  • Review and analyze management reports prepared by IBSS, including Deal-by-Deal reporting and monthly Balance Sheet, Profit & Loss, Risk Weighted Assets, and Headcount reporting.
  • Provide insights and recommendations from accounting and tax perspectives.
  • Manage data uploads for financial and risk reporting requirements.

Financial Accounting & Reporting

  • Review daily reconciliations and monthly accounting entries prepared by IBSS.
  • Oversee Head Office reporting and validate adjustments where required.
  • Respond to regulatory and reporting requirement changes.
  • Provide accounting guidance to stakeholders and business partners.

Accounts Payable & General Ledger Oversight

  • Review accounts payable schedules and related processes.
  • Oversee vendor payments and employee expense claims.
  • Review fixed asset, prepaid expense, and other general ledger entries.

Risk, Control & Governance

  • Lead finance risk and control activities in line with internal frameworks and regional guidance.
  • Perform annual account reviews and account rationalization exercises.
  • Support continuous improvement of reconciliation and control processes.

Additional Responsibilities

  • Coordinate reconciliation activities with shared service teams.
  • Prepare materials and minutes for ALCO meetings.
  • Support regulatory reporting, tax reporting, and other finance activities.
  • Drive process improvements and help assess the impact of new systems, business initiatives, and regulatory developments.

Required Skills & Experience

  • Degree in Accounting, Finance, Economics, or a related discipline.
  • Strong experience in financial accounting, management reporting, or finance control within banking or financial services.
  • Solid understanding of accounting principles and financial reporting practices.
  • Experience working with shared service or offshore service delivery teams is advantageous.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ving capabilities.
  • Ability to interpret regulatory and business changes and translate them into practical finance solutions.
  •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ills.
  • High attention to detail with a proactive and continuous improvement mindset.
  • Advanced Excel and financial reporting system knowledge preferred.
